Some useful default windows key shortcuts -
Windows+m - can be used to Minimize all windows.
Windows+Shift+m -can be used to Undo all minimize windows.
Windows+e- can be used to Opens windows Explorer.
Windows+d- can be used to Switches between minimising all programs and showing them all.
Windows+f- can be used to Opens the find window.
Windows+r- can be used to Open run window.
Windows+Break/pause- can be used to open system properties.
windows+tab- can be used for cycles through items on task bar.
